I've finally got to where I can make a few of these a week on my home CNC.

What is it? The equivalent of a Carb spacer but made specifically for the 3.3tt. They are subjective, but I will tell you first hand my installed prototype in no way hurt performance, in fact it wasn't until I installed it that I hit my 10.9x.

So this unique spacer can accomplish several things.

1. Raising the upper portion of the intake from the lower intake separating the air fuel (meth/CPI) from the heat source. This reduces average IAT's, which in turn creates a denser mixture. On average I cruise between 6-9 degrees above ambient air.

2. Increases plenum volume which is also a subjective topic, but it's proven in my car to be enhancing.

3. Gives 1" additional space to get at that allusive plug 3. Yes pulling out that coil pack now is as easy as the rest.

4. For the next level guys out there, this phenolic spacer sets you up for direct meth injection, direct port injection, or even direct NOS.


For the pundits, I realize other guys have hit 10.9x, my reply is, who's to say if they didn't have this they might of been a 10.8x?

Just curious what supporting mods are needed to do an upgraded turbo kit?

Honestly not worth doing bigger turbos until the turbo manifold issue is resolved, it necks down to about 1" so trying to shoving more air through It only causes serious back pressure issues. There are a few of currently working on it. Including me... I'll update possible in the next few weeks.
